Manilla Road

Manilla Road was an American heavy metal band from Wichita, Kansas, led by singer/guitarist Mark Shelton. Widely regarded in underground circles as a foundational act for epic metal, they released a long-running catalog highlighted by 1980s classics such as Crystal Logic, Open the Gates, and The Deluge, often pairing raw production with mythic, historical, and literary themes.
